Output 998a91652fe1da890338dbae3ff09c39e59e2159477f1e18fb2ac3a249b3aed9:0

value
29593000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c60b503d386403d3dfae70bcd7e94f6959310a9 OP_EQUAL
address
MDQQdGQREh3C8DxnPL3cadycT4Wry664jj
transaction
998a91652fe1da890338dbae3ff09c39e59e2159477f1e18fb2ac3a249b3aed9
spent
true